Metal-induced supramolecular chirality inversion of small self-assembled molecules in solution
Zoran Kokan1, Berislav Perić1, Mario Vazdar1
1Ruđer Bošković Institute, Bijenička c. 54, 10000 Zagreb, Croatia. zoran.kokan@irb.hr srecko.kirin@irb.hr.
Abstract:
A non-covalent self-assembled chiral alanyl aminopyridine ligand exhibits supramolecular chirality in solution, independent of the organic solvent used. The supramolecular chirality of the assemblies is completely inverted by complexation to zinc ions. To date, such a supramolecular metal-ligand system has not been reported in the literature.

Stereoisomerism
Isomers are different chemical species that have the same chemical formula.
Transition metal complexes often exist as geometric isomers, in which the same atoms are connected through the same types of bonds but with differences in their orientation in space. Coordination complexes with two different ligands in the cis and trans positions from a ligand of interest form isomers.
